How Do I Treat Eye Discharge In Dogs?

If your dog’s eye is sore, or they have thicker discharge that is yellow, green, or red, then you will need to see your vet for diagnosis and treatment. Treatment likely include antibiotics and soothing washes to keep any serious damage at bay.
